How to Fix iPhone Photo Upload Issues in Acumatica Daily Reports

By | May 29, 2026

Field teams use their devices a lot, to take and upload site photos directly into Acumatica. We had observed a problem with one of our setups where field users with iPhones could not upload photos on the Daily Field Report screen.

The upload did not work because iPhones usually save images in.HEIC or.HEIF format and this was not allowed in Acumatica’s file upload settings by default.

The Problem

When users tried to upload photos from their iPhones into the Daily Field Report screen Acumatica showed an error. Would not let them upload.

This happened mainly because:

* iPhones save photos in HEIC/HEIF format

* Acumatica only allow image types like JPG or PNG

* The.heic and.heif extensions were not in the allowed upload file types

The Fix

We fixed the issue by changing Acumatica’s file upload settings to allow these file extensions:

*.heic

*.heif

Once we added these formats to the allowed upload types, users could upload photos, from their iPhones without any errors.

Steps to Allow HEIC/HEIF Uploads in Acumatica

To fix this, do the following:

Go to System Management, then Preferences and then File Upload Preferences.

Add.heic to the list.

Add.heif to the list.

Save the changes.After you update the preferences try uploading from your device.

Another Option for iPhone Users

If you do not want to allow HEIC/HEIF formats in Acumatica, iPhone users can change their camera settings to capture photos in a compatible format like JPEG.

On the iPhone go to:

* Settings → Camera → Formats → Most Compatible

This setting makes sure new photos are stored in JPEG format of HEIC.
